Ecological comparison of vegetation structure and avifauna on burned and unburned areas of mixed deciduous forest at Doi Suthep-Pui National Park, Chiengmai, Thailand
1985
Akaakara, S.
The results showed a high similarity of floristic composition in tree layer of the two areas, index of similarity was 83%. The total of 43 and 49 species were found in burned and unburned areas, respectively. In shrub layer, there was an equal species richness of 31 species but an obvious difference in species composition indicated by a low index of similarity of 68%. The greatest difference in species composition as well as richness was found in herb layer. The index of similarity was only 57%, while the total number of species were 42 and 25 species in burned and unburned areas, respectively. A nearly equality of the minimal sampling areas for the study emphasizing on species composition of the two areas was found. Such areas were 510 m2 and 5167600 m2 for burned and unburned areas, respectively. There was no remarkable difference in dominant species in tree layers of the two areas. On the other hand, dominant species in shrub as well as herb layers were greatly different. However, there were 4 species that dominated in both areas, namely; Tectona grandis, Lagerstroemia balansae, Lygodium japonicum, and Cratoxylum sumatranum. The number of seedlings in burned area was much greater than those in unburned area. The densities of sapling and tree in burned area were 2123 and 1650 trees/ha, respectively, whereas the corresponding densities in unburned area were 3099 and 2675 trees/ha. The profile diagram of the two areas showed no difference in the average stature of forest as well as the layer classification. On the other hand, the percentage of crown cover in unburned area was higher than those in burned area. Avifauna showed a slight preference for unburned area, but it was not significant.
